Swedish brand Acne have revealed their new line, called New Standard. The new line impresses with sharp and casual boyish looks. Jonny Johansson, the Creative director found inspiration for the latest collection on the streets of New York: “One morning not too long ago I was walking through New York’s Tribeca as the city was waking up. Coming towards me I saw a young woman cycling resolutely on some kind of racing bike. She was dressed in the greatest way. Effortlessly mixing a formal suit jacket with sporty leggings and cycling shoes, she wore her heavy bike chain as well as a sober leather bag around her chest.”

Wang will be launching his first footwear collection as well as a cotton only tee collection priced at just $28 a pop. Expect his shoe collection to be ‘aggressively sexy’ as the designer puts it. Prices start at $125 and range to $250. The collection consists of perforated leather booties to heels with fringe detail. Sounds like we have an exciting SS09 coming up.
